Patent
A legal document granting an inventor exclusive rights to produce, sell, and use an invention for a certain period of time.
Collective Marks
Trademarks or service marks used by members of a cooperative, association, or other collective group to indicate membership.
Trade Secrets
Information that is not known to the public, confers some sort of economic benefit on its holder, and is the subject of efforts to maintain its secrecy.
Reasonable Precautions
Measures taken that are sensible and prudent under the circumstances to prevent harm.
